  Every winter, elderly people from all over the country leave their cold hometowns, like migratory birds, and move to the warm south to spend the winter. Hainan, China's only tropical island province, is very popular among them. In the early morning or evening, when you walk into the squares and parks of Hainan cities, you can see "old migratory birds" playing music, singing and dancing everywhere; some people are not willing to be lonely, and invite a few friends to go to the world and sea, embarking on a smooth journey that they have never experienced in their youth. ; Or use your pre-retirement work expertise to exert your "remaining heat" in your second hometown. The "elderly migratory birds" live in Hainan in a variety of ways, showing their youthful mentality.

  Yu Jingben, a "migratory bird elder" from Xinjiang, was living in Haikou. When she heard that Sanya had opened a new international cruise route, she made an appointment with her friends and started a casual trip. "We came early and saw a helicopter sightseeing project nearby, so we went to experience it while waiting for the boat to sail." Yu Jing said with a smile that the air in Hainan is very good. After retirement, she comes here almost every winter. Thanks to Hainan Island Due to the unique geographical location, she often travels abroad, and Southeast Asian countries such as Laos, Singapore, and Malaysia are among her travel plans.

  In Hainan, there are not only "elderly migratory birds" who know how to play, but there are also people who have ushered in the "second spring" of their careers here. Luo Zhiping, who is from Heilongjiang, has been practicing medicine for more than 40 years. After retirement, he chose to live in Hainan, a place with high negative oxygen ions and a warm climate. Unable to rest, Luo Zhiping decided to return to work, serve local patients, pass on what he had learned throughout his life to young doctors, and use his "remaining heat".

  Ma Xianwen, a "Migrant Bird Elder" from Yunnan, loves calligraphy and painting. After coming to Hainan to live, he taught children how to write calligraphy for charity with the help of the local Migratory Bird Talent Association. Ma Xianwen said that this enriched his sojourn life. He also felt a sense of accomplishment when he saw the children insist on practicing and write better and better.

  As the Spring Festival approaches, many children of "migratory bird elders" use the holidays to reunite with their elders in Hainan. Families from all over the world spend the holidays together in Hainan, forming a part of the Spring Festival tourism scene in this tropical island. Yang Duanduan, a "migratory bird elder" from Jiangsu, is looking forward to the Spring Festival. She said that during the Spring Festival this year, her daughter and grandson will come to Hainan to reunite. (over)
